Workshop on initiatives for the water sector in Vietnam

On January 8 2015, a small-sized workshop with the participation of leaders of German Water Partnership (GWP), Vietnam Water Supply and Sewerage Association (VWSA), Vietnam Association of Foreign Invested Enterprises (VAFIE), Association of Small and Medium Enterprises in Southern Vietnam (ASMES) and Academy of Managers for Construction and Cities (AMC) sought for strengthened cooperation and networking as well as contributed to the proposal named “An effective and sustainable water use for enterprises in Vietnam”.


 
The project “An effective and sustainable water use for enterprises in Vietnam” encourages collaboration among relevant agencies in Vietnam. It will provide capacity training courses, expand cooperation networks, and apply appropriate technological solutions for effective water use and pollution reduction. By doing so, the partnership between GWP and Vietnamese partners (VWSA, VAFIE, etc.) is consolidated.

The proposal for the project “An effective and sustainable water use for enterprises in Vietnam” is written by Mr. Thomas Krause, a consultant of GWP. On this trip, he introduced the proposal to potential Vietnamese partners, but also sought for ideas before submitting it to EU by early 2015.
